description Product Description

Used in biomedical research to measure ang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) levels in rat samples, this ELISA kit enables accurate quantification of ACE activity in studies related to cardiovascular function, hypertension, and renal disease. It is widely applied in preclinical studies to evaluate the effects of drugs or experimental treatments on the renin-angiotensin system. Researchers use it to assess changes in ACE expression in response to genetic, pharmacological, or physiological interventions in rat models. The assay is essential for investigating mechanisms of heart failure, vascular remodeling, and the efficacy of ACE inhibitors in animal models.
